Francis Raymond Salemme
Founder at Imiplex LLC
Profile
Francis Raymond Salemme was the founder of 3-Dimensional Pharmaceuticals, Inc. (founded in 1993) and Imiplex LLC (founded in 2003) where he held the titles of President & Chief Scientific Officer and President respectively.
He currently holds positions as Director at IonField Holdings LLC and Member at National Institute of Standards & Technology.
Dr. Salemme received his undergraduate degree from Yale University and his doctorate from the University of California San Diego.
